DSM7.0-41890套件中没有Python3
时间: 2024-02-18 22:03:22 浏览: 30
如果您使用的是DSM7.0-41890版本的Synology NAS,发现该套件中没有Python 3,则可以按照以下步骤手动安装Python 3:
1. 连接到您的Synology NAS,并使用管理员帐户登录。
2. 打开“控制面板”,然后选择“终端和SNMP”。
3. 在“终端”选项卡中启用SSH服务,并使用SSH客户端连接到Synology NAS。
4. 在SSH会话中,运行以下命令来安装必要的软件包:
```
sudo ipkg update
sudo ipkg install gcc
sudo ipkg install make
sudo ipkg install openssl-dev
```
5. 下载Python 3的源代码,并将其解压到您的Synology NAS上的某个目录中。
6. 进入Python 3源代码目录,并运行以下命令来编译和安装Python 3:
```
./configure
make
sudo make install
```
7. 安装完成后,可以运行以下命令来验证Python 3是否正确安装:
```
python3 --version
```
如果一切正常,此命令将显示Python 3的版本号。
请注意,手动安装Python 3可能会导致系统不稳定或出现不兼容问题。因此,在进行此操作之前,请务必备份您的数据,并在自己的风险下进行操作。另外,如果您遇到任何问题,请联系Synology的技术支持部门以获取帮助。
相关问题
在DSM7.0上安装GitLab(不使用Docker
### 回答1:
感谢您的问题,我可以回答这个问题。在DSM7.0上安装GitLab可以通过以下步骤完成:
1.首先,在DSM Package Center中搜索并安装Git。
2.安装Git后,您需要打开终端并输入以下命令以安装必要的依赖项:
sudo apt-get install -y curl openssh-server ca-certificates tzdata perl
3.接下来,您需要从GitLab官方网站下载GitLab软件包,选择与您的DSM架构相对应的版本。
4.下载完成后,您需要将软件包解压缩到一个适当的目录中。
5.然后,您需要编辑配置文件以确保GitLab与您的系统兼容。您可以使用以下命令打开GitLab配置文件:
sudo nano /etc/gitlab/gitlab.rb
6.在文件中找到以下行,并将其取消注释:
#external_url 'http://gitlab.example.com'
7.将外部URL设置为您的DSM主机名或IP地址,然后保存并关闭文件。
8.最后,您需要运行以下命令来安装GitLab:
sudo EXTERNAL_URL="http://your_hostname_or_IP" apt-get install gitlab-ce
9.安装完成后,您可以通过在浏览器中输入您的DSM主机名或IP地址来访问GitLab。
希望这些步骤对您有所帮助!
### 回答2:
要在DSM7.0上安装GitLab而不使用Docker,可以按照以下步骤进行操作:
1. 登录DSM管理界面,并进入“控制面板”。
2. 在“应用程序”中找到“Web站点”并打开。
3. 在“Web站点”页面,点击“虚拟主机”选项卡。
4. 点击“创建”按钮以创建一个新的虚拟主机。
5. 在“基本设置”中,输入一个名称和描述,选择监听的IP地址和端口,一般默认即可。
6. 在“连接设置”中,选择HTTP或HTTPS协议,并选择SSL证书(如果需要)。
7. 在“应用程序”中,找到并选择“GitLab”。
8. 在“GitLab”设置页面中,选择安装位置、项目文件位置和日志位置,可根据需要进行自定义设置。
9. 点击“应用”按钮以开始安装过程。
10. 安装完成后,您可以在“Web站点”页面中看到新创建的GitLab虚拟主机。
11. 点击虚拟主机名称旁边的“启动”按钮,将GitLab启动起来。
12. 打开您的浏览器,并在地址栏中输入虚拟主机的URL来访问GitLab。
这样就成功在DSM7.0上安装了GitLab。您可以使用已有的用户进行登录并开始使用GitLab进行代码管理和版本控制。
DSM 5.0-4528怎么安装docker
要安装Docker,您可以按照以下步骤在DSM 5.0-4528上进行操作:
1. 首先,确保您的DSM系统已经更新到最新版本,并且已经启用了Docker功能。您可以在DSM的控制面板中找到Docker选项,并确保它已启用。
2. 接下来,您需要登录到DSM的Web界面。在浏览器中输入NAS的IP地址,然后使用管理员账户登录。
3. 在DSM的控制面板中,找到“套件中心”选项,并点击进入。
4. 在套件中心中,您可以搜索并找到Docker套件。点击“安装”按钮开始安装Docker。
5. 安装完成后,您可以在DSM的主界面上找到Docker图标。点击该图标以打开Docker的管理界面。
6. 在Docker管理界面中,您可以管理和配置Docker容器。您可以搜索并下载所需的Docker镜像,并创建和运行容器。
请注意,以上步骤仅适用于DSM 5.0-4528版本。如果您的系统版本不同,可能会有一些差异。此外,安装Docker可能需要一些时间和网络连接,请确保您的NAS具备足够的资源和稳定的网络连接。
相关推荐
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)